June Worthington Redstreake, 92, passed away peacefully on December 26, 2024 at Fort Washington Estates where she had resided for the past ten years.
Born in Philadelphia, PA on April 28, 1932 to loving parents, Clifford and Emma (née Jansen) Worthington. June grew up in Ardsley, PA along with her wonderful sisters, Barbara and Mary Lou. Together they were known as ‘The Worthington Sisters’ for their singing talents and love of music at their beloved church, St. Peter’s in Glenside. June graduated from Abington High School in 1950 along with her future husband, Bill, whom she was married to for 50 years.
June was a homemaker who enjoyed raising her three beloved children, Ed, Anne and Tommy. She was a loving mother who enjoyed her time with her family, most often on the beaches of Ocean City NJ. Many memories were shared in OCNJ with her parents, children and eventually her three grandchildren.
She will always be remembered for her beautiful smile and kind heart.
She is survived by two sons, Ed (Eileen) Redstreake and Tom (Kristy) Redstreake; three grandchildren, Sawyer French, Nicholas Redstreake, and McKayla Redstreake; one great-grandchild, Kellan Redstreake; one sister, Barbara McKinney; and son-in-law, Scott French.
She was preceded in death by her husband, the late William Redstreake; daughter, Anne French; and a sister, Mary Lou Grygrel.
